Our Curriculum

The Little Learners curriculum is designed to fully align with the Early Years Foundation Stage (EYFS) framework, ensuring children from birth to four receive a rich, nurturing, and developmentally appropriate learning experience. It recognises that children learn best through play, exploration, and positive relationships, and therefore provides a balance of child-led discovery and thoughtfully planned adult-led activities.

From 0–2 years, the curriculum focuses on building secure attachments, communication foundations, sensory exploration, early movement, and emotional security. Practitioners model language, support early social interactions, and create calm, responsive environments where babies and toddlers can explore safely and confidently.

From 2–4 years, the curriculum expands to deepen learning across all areas of development, with an emphasis on communication and language, personal independence, creativity, and early problem-solving. Activities are carefully planned to promote curiosity, critical thinking, and resilience, while ensuring individual needs and interests shape each day’s experiences.

Throughout all age groups, the Little Learners curriculum incorporates the three prime areas of learning at its core—Communication and Language, Physical Development, and Personal, Social and Emotional Development—while gradually introducing the four specific areas (Literacy, Mathematics, Understanding the World, and Expressive Arts and Design) in meaningful, play-based contexts.

 

Observation, assessment, and planning are continuous and responsive, allowing practitioners to adapt experiences to each child’s unique stage of development. Families are valued as partners, and cultural diversity, inclusion, and well-being remain central to the curriculum’s approach. This ensures that every child progresses at their own pace, develops a strong foundation for future learning, and leaves the early years as a confident, capable, and joyful learner.

School Ready
(4 Years +)

At Little Learners Nursery, we are passionate about helping every child become confident, independent, and ready for their next step into school. Through play-based learning, early phonics, number exploration, social skill development, and nurturing routines, we gently build the foundations children need to thrive in a classroom environment. Our experienced team encourages curiosity, communication, resilience, and self-care skills so that each child develops at their own pace while gaining the confidence to transition smoothly into school life.
